Humans have not even come close to defining a global coding requirement that every person agrees with. Even one of the most extensively set principles like SOLID are still a resource for conversation as to just how deeply it have to be applied. For all sensible purposes, it's imposible to perfectly follow SOLID unless you have no financial (or time) constraint whatsoever; which merely isn't possible in the economic sector where most development occurs.
In absence of an unbiased step of right and incorrect, how are we going to have the ability to give a maker positive/negative feedback to make it find out? At best, we can have many individuals provide their own point of view to the device ("this is good/bad code"), and the device's result will then be an "ordinary opinion".
For debugging in certain, it's important to recognize that specific developers are susceptible to presenting a particular kind of bug/mistake. As I am commonly included in bugfixing others' code at work, I have a type of expectation of what kind of error each programmer is vulnerable to make.
Based on the programmer, I might look towards the config documents or the LINQ initially. In a similar way, I have actually operated at several firms as a specialist currently, and I can clearly see that kinds of insects can be prejudiced towards certain kinds of business. It's not a difficult and quick guideline that I can conclusively aim out, but there is a definite trend.
Like I stated before, anything a human can find out, an equipment can too. Exactly how do you know that you've taught the machine the complete variety of opportunities? Exactly how can you ever offer it with a little (i.e. not global) dataset and know for a truth that it stands for the full spectrum of insects? Or, would you rather produce specific debuggers to assist specific developers/companies, as opposed to produce a debugger that is generally useful? Asking for a machine-learned debugger resembles requesting for a machine-learned Sherlock Holmes.
